Bergey's Manual is relied upon worldwide as it is the most comprehensive and authoritative work of its kind. Since publication of the first edition, the field of systematics has undergone revolutionary changes, driven by advances in molecular biology, leading to a classification of prokaryotes based on ribosomal sequencing. The list of named species has more than doubled since the first edition and descriptions of over 2000 new and realigned species will be included in the new edition along with more in depth ecological information about individual taxa and extensive introductory essays.
